About This Calculator

Pressure is force applied per unit area. Pascals are the SI unit used in science and meteorology, bar is common in Europe, PSI (pounds per square inch) is standard for tires and plumbing in the US, and atmospheres represent the pressure of air at sea level.

Formula

1 atm = 101,325 Pa = 1.01325 bar = 14.696 PSI
1 bar = 100,000 Pa = 14.5038 PSI
1 PSI = 6,894.76 Pa = 0.0689476 bar

Example Calculation

Convert car tire pressure 32 PSI to bar and Pa.

  1. bar = 32 × 0.0689476 = 2.207 bar
  2. Pa = 32 × 6894.76 = 220,632 Pa
32 PSI = 2.207 bar = 220,632 Pa

Frequently Asked Questions

What is the difference between PSI and bar?
PSI (pounds per square inch) and bar are both pressure units. 1 bar = 14.504 PSI. Bar is commonly used in Europe; PSI is standard in the US for tires and industrial equipment.
What is standard atmospheric pressure?
Standard atmospheric pressure is 1 atm = 101,325 Pa = 1.01325 bar = 14.696 PSI. This is the average air pressure at sea level.
Why is gauge pressure different from absolute pressure?
Gauge pressure measures relative to atmospheric pressure; absolute pressure includes atmospheric pressure. A tire gauge reads gauge pressure — 0 PSI means flat, not vacuum. Absolute = gauge + 14.7 PSI.
